Simple MPI parallelism # In this exercise we’re going to compute an approximation to the value of π using a simple Monte Carlo method. We do this by noticing that if we randomly throw darts at a square, the fraction of the time they will fall within the incircle approaches π. Consider a square with side-length \\(2r\\) and an inscribed circle with radius \\(r\\). For instance, we could modify the previous example by telling Boost.MPI that string ...A second MPI program: greeting.c The next several slides show the source code for an MPI program that works on a client-server model. When the program starts, it initializes the MPI system then determines if it is the server process (rank 0) or a client process. Each client process will construct a string message and send it to the server.An MPI parallel code requires some changes from serial code, as MPI function calls to communicate data are added, and the data must somehow be divided across processes. In practice, a program that uses MPI needs several pieces from an MPI implementation. Compiler wrapper; A MPI implementation will provide wrappers for the compilers. A wrapper is an executable that is put in the middle between the sources and an actual compiler such as gfortran, nvfortran or ifort.

The problem is almost certainly that you're not using the MPI compiler wrappers. Whenever you're compiling an MPI program, you should use the MPI wrappers: C - mpicc. C++ - mpiCC, mpicxx, mpic++. FORTRAN - mpifort, mpif77, mpif90. These wrappers do all of the dirty work for you of making sure that all of the appropriate …

If the comm parameter references an intracommunicator, the MPI_Bcast function broadcasts a message from the specified process to all processes of the group that includes itself. It is called by all members of the group that are using the same parameters. On return, the content of root buffer is copied to all the other processes.

By default the CUDA compiler uses whole-program compilation. Effectively this means that all device functions and variables needed to be located inside a single file or compilation unit. Separate compilation and linking was introduced in CUDA 5.0 to allow components of a CUDA program to be compiled into separate objects.
